Question 1

The significance level \(\alpha\) varies with the sample size.

TRUE or FALSE?

Question 2

As the sample size increases, the power will increase.

TRUE or FALSE?

Question 3

The smaller the standard deviation of the original data (or the population), the higher the power.

TRUE or FALSE?

Question 4

If we increase the probability of a Type I error, the power will decrease.


Scroll down to find some thinking points.. and the answers!


Question 1: The correct answer is FALSE.

The significance level \(\alpha = P(\text{Type I error})\) is set by the researcher and won’t depend on \(n\).

Question 2 The correct answer is TRUE.

Check by varying the sample size \(n\) while keeping everything else fixed.

Question 3 The correct answer is TRUE.

Check by varying \(\sigma\) while keeping everything else fixed.

Question 4 The correct answer is FALSE.

Check by varying \(\alpha\) while keeping everything else fixed. To higher probabilities of Type I errors also correspond higher powers (and lower probabilities of Type II errors).
